Impact
The bill allows for an unrestricted number of permits to be issued, which supporters argue will enable better wildlife management and prevent property damage caused by beavers. The Division of Fish and Wildlife will have the responsibility to determine the necessary number of permits based on ecological assessments and population control needs. This approach is expected to enhance the state's ability to manage wildlife effectively while ensuring that landowners suffering from beaver activity can seek relief through the permitting process.
Summary
Bill S1725 proposes to amend existing New Jersey law regarding the management of beavers by removing the current cap on the number of permits that the Division of Fish and Wildlife can issue for the taking of beavers. Previously, the division was limited to a maximum of 200 permits issued per calendar year. This change aims to provide the division with greater flexibility and authority to manage beaver populations more effectively, aligning this regulation with their existing powers over other game species management.
Contention
Notably, there may be contention surrounding the implications of removing the permit limit, particularly concerning concerns about the potential over-trapping of beavers, which could disrupt local ecosystems. Opponents of the bill may argue that unlimited permits could lead to negative environmental consequences and threaten the beaver population. Advocates, however, believe that effective management requires greater flexibility in the number of permits available and that the division's oversight will mitigate the risk of over-trapping.
